Five Working Ways to Avoid Getting into Debt
An obligation to pay money or another agreed-upon value to a third party, the creditor, is known as a debt. Simply said, debt is when you borrow money with the intent to pay it back over time, frequently with interest. This might range from modest sums lent from family or friends to significant sums obtained from banks or other financial institutions.
“In terms of personal finance, debt can be very significant.”
For example, taking out a mortgage to purchase a home or borrowing money to invest in education might be viewed as positive debt because they are investments that will eventually raise your net worth.
Debt, however, becomes a problem when it is utilized to pay for regular living expenditures, unplanned emergencies, or wants rather than needs. This can put pressure on your budget, cause stress, and restrict your financial independence by creating a cycle of borrowing that is difficult to break.
For financial freedom and security, it is essential to avoid taking on needless debt. It guarantees that your money works for you rather than just paying off debt. The secret is to budget carefully and live within your means.

Strategy One is Budgeting and spending monitoring.
Making and following a budget is one of the best ways to avoid getting into debt. A budget is a financial plan describing your anticipated earnings and spending for a specific period. It enables you to comprehend where your money is going and how to exercise financial restraint.
See why I Value Having a Budget
A budget is essential for several reasons.
It gives you a clear view of your finances in the beginning, enabling you to see how much money you have coming in and how it is being spent.
Second, a budget can aid in prioritization, enabling you to concentrate on what is genuinely important and cut back on unnecessary expenses.
Last but not least, a budget can assist you in creating a savings cushion that will come in handy in case of unforeseen financial calamities.
Tips for Creating a Successful Budget
A copy from think like a Billionaire by Scot Anderson stated a few essential measures that are needed to create an efficient budget. It said we are to:
1. Determine your sources of revenue: List all of your income, including salary, earnings, freelance work, and other sources.
2. List all of your fixed and variable expenses, then categorize them. Rent, mortgage payments, and auto payments are examples of fixed costs, whereas groceries, dining out, and entertainment are examples of variable costs.
3. Establish spending caps: Allocate a certain sum to each category. Be sensible and take your way of life into account.
4. Monitor your spending: Use a budgeting program or manually record every dollar you spend.
Truth be told, Maintaining a Budget and Tracking Spending is just the first action.
The true issue is staying on track and keeping an eye on your finances. Regularly review your budget and contrast it with your actual spending. This will assist you in finding any inconsistencies and fixing them.
Strategy Two is Building an emergency fund.
Mark Cuban said Creating an emergency fund is an important method for avoiding debt. A separate savings account known as an emergency fund is created particularly to pay for or defray the cost of an unanticipated financial hardship, such as a job loss, a significant sickness, or expensive home or car repairs.
What Makes an Emergency Fund Important?
It is impossible to emphasize the value of having an emergency fund. This is why:
1. Unpredictability: You can never fully predict when you could experience a financial crisis because life is full of unanticipated twists and turns.
2. Financial Security: Having an emergency fund gives you peace of mind that you can cover unanticipated costs without taking out loans or using credit cards.
3. Avoiding Debt: Without an emergency fund, people frequently use credit cards or loans to pay for unforeseen expenses, which leads to debt.
Tips for Beginning and Continually Building an Emergency Fund
Mark Cuban went ahead to share his working tips on how to begin. Creating and managing an emergency fund becomes a manageable undertaking with these suggestions.
1. Start Small: Don't give up if you can't start saving much money right away. Regularly saving even a modest amount can rapidly pile up.
2. Set a Target: Make an effort to save enough money to pay for three to six months' worth of expenses.
3. Automate transfers from your checking account to your savings account. This ensures that you don't forget to save and makes saving simple.
4. Make it Untouchable: Only use your emergency fund for genuine situations to guarantee that the money will be available when you really need it.
5. Regular Reviews: Examine your fund on a regular basis. Create a plan for how you will replace the money if you use any of it.
Strategy Three is Making informed financial decisions.
Making wise financial decisions is part of being a good steward of money, in addition to sticking to a budget and saving money. Your total financial health can be significantly impacted by every financial choice you make, no matter how insignificant. Therefore, it's crucial to be aware of your decisions' effects and choose the ones that will keep you out of debt.
Check out these Effects of Financial Decisions
There are repercussions for every financial choice. For instance, purchasing a new automobile may result in monthly payments that put pressure on your finances, whereas continuing to drive your older model may result in sporadic maintenance bills. You may make decisions that are in line with your financial objectives by having a clear awareness of the repercussions.
Having shrewd buying habits is essential to making informed judgments. You can adopt these methods to avoid impulse purchases and form wise buying habits.
Comparing prices before buying: Online shopping allows you to compare prices between sellers to ensure you're getting the greatest bargain.
Avoiding impulse purchases: Sales and other special offers can be very persuasive. A last-minute purchase, regardless of how minor, can put a burden on your finances. Always stick to your shopping list and refrain from purchasing anything you do not require.
Recognizing the difference between wants and needs and placing those needs first. While occasionally indulging in want is OK, constantly prioritizing wants above needs can result in financial difficulties.
Tips for Making Well-Informed Financial Decisions
1. Educate Yourself: Information is empowering. Study personal finance topics such as budgeting, saving, and investing. Several tools, such as books, blogs, and podcasts, can assist you in developing your financial literacy.
2. Seek Expert Advice: Think about consulting a financial expert. They can offer advice that is customized to your unique situation and financial objectives.
3. Think Long-Term: Take into account the long-term effects of your financial actions. Will making this choice help you reach your financial objectives?
You are less likely to accumulate excessive debt and more likely to achieve your financial goals if you make informed financial decisions.
Strategy 4 is to restrict the use of credit.
When utilized wisely, credit may be an effective tool. You can use it to finance significant purchases, raise your credit score, and even have a safety net for unplanned expenses. But your debt can quickly grow if you rely too much on credit cards or loans, especially if you don't pay them back on time.
Relying Too Much on Loans or Credit Cards Excessively has various risks.
I bet you wouldn't want to risk it after knowing. Here are the risks:
High-Interest Rates: Interest rates on credit cards are frequently high. The compounded interest can cause you to pay much more if you only make minimal payments.
Debt Accumulation: If you frequently utilize credit to support your lifestyle, you may need help to repay your debt in the future.
Credit Score Impact: Missing payments or using all available credit on your cards might have a negative effect on your credit score and limit your future borrowing options.
However, these risks don't overrule the fact that there are times we might be faced with situations that will force us to take a loan. Check the following tips on how to use credit responsibly to make safe and wise decisions.
Tips for Using Credit Responsibly
You can reap the rewards of credit while avoiding the traps of building debt by using credit sensibly and responsibly.
Use credit for convenience rather than as a source of revenue. Credit should only be used to make payments, not as an additional source of money. Never utilize credit to purchase something that you couldn't afford with your income.
Pay Your Balances in whole: Try to pay off the balance on your credit cards in whole each month to prevent interest fees. Always pay more than the required minimum if you can.
Keep Your Credit Utilisation Low: Your credit score may be impacted by your credit utilization ratio, which measures how much of your total credit line you are really utilizing. For your credit score, a lower utilization ratio is preferable.
Track Your Spending: Monitor your credit card usage to make sure it fits inside your spending plan.
Strategy 5 is Obtaining expert financial counsel.
When you're trying to balance several financial objectives or must make difficult financial decisions, managing your finances can occasionally feel like an overwhelming undertaking. Know When and Why You Should Seek Financial Advice
Even though not everyone will require it, there are a few situations where it can be especially beneficial:
Complex Financial Situations: If you're facing complex financial circumstances like retirement planning, stock market investing, home buying, or handling inheritance, a financial advisor can assist you in confidently managing these circumstances.
Debt Management: If you're having trouble paying off your debt, a credit counselor or debt management specialist can assist you in creating a strategy to do so.
Long-term Financial Planning: A financial planner may assist you in developing a thorough financial strategy that is in line with your long-term objectives.
How Seeking Professional Financial Advice Can Help You Avoid Debt
Professional financial advisors can offer helpful advice and methods to help you stay out of debt:
1. Personalised Financial Planning: Based on your income, expenses, financial objectives, and risk tolerance, financial advisors can assist in developing a personalized financial plan. This strategy can direct your investing, saving, and spending choices to stop you from taking on needless debt.
2. Debt Management Strategies: If you already have debt, financial consultants can assist you in developing a workable plan for managing it. They can provide methods for debt consolidation, engage in creditor negotiations, or even suggest appropriate debt management plans.
3. Financial Education: By educating you on a range of financial issues, financial advisors can support you in making well-informed choices regarding your spending, saving, investing, and borrowing. You are less likely to get caught in debt traps the more informed you are.
4. Accountability: Having a financial advisor means that you frequently have someone to hold you responsible for your financial choices. They can assist you in maintaining your financial objectives, such as those related to debt reduction or avoidance.
Remember that though financial consultants can offer helpful advice, the final choice is always yours. Do your research before selecting a financial advisor, and participate fully in the financial planning process.
Let's review the tactics.
1. Budgeting and Monitoring Spending: This is your road map for choosing wisely and helping you stay away from overpaying.
2. Create an Emergency Fund: This acts as your safety net, enabling you to pay for unforeseen needs without incurring debt.
3. Making Informed Financial Decisions: This gives you the power to manage your money properly, preventing expensive errors and unneeded debt.
4. Limiting Use of Credit: This helps you avoid being trapped in a debt cycle and motivates you to stick to your budget.
5. Seeking Professional Financial Advice: This gives you expert advice and insights, enabling you to negotiate challenging financial circumstances and make wise financial judgments.
